如何在云服务器搭建ftp服务器

2023-12-26 10阅读

在云服务器上搭建FTP服务器是一种常见的网络服务配置,它允许用户通过网络连接到服务器并传输文件,FTP(文件传输协议)是一种用于在网络上进行文件传输的应用层协议,它的使用使得文件的上传和下载变得更加方便,在云服务器上搭建FTP服务器,不仅可以满足个人或小型团队的需求,也适用于大型企业的内部网络环境,下面将详细介绍如何在云服务器上搭建FTP服务器。

如何在云服务器搭建ftp服务器(图片来源网络,侵删)

我们需要选择一个合适的云服务提供商,目前市面上有很多云服务提供商,如阿里云、腾讯云、AWS等,他们提供的云服务器都可以用来搭建FTP服务器,在选择云服务提供商时,我们需要考虑的因素包括价格、性能、稳定性和服务支持等。

在选择了云服务提供商后,我们需要购买相应的云服务器实例,购买时,我们需要根据自己的需求选择合适的服务器类型和配置,对于FTP服务器来说,一般需要选择具有较高的CPU性能和足够的内存的服务器实例。

购买完云服务器实例后,我们就可以开始搭建FTP服务器了,搭建FTP服务器的主要步骤如下:

如何在云服务器搭建ftp服务器(图片来源网络,侵删)

1. 安装FTP服务器软件:大多数云服务提供商都会提供FTP服务器软件的安装包,我们可以根据提供的安装指南进行安装,在Ubuntu系统上,我们可以使用“vsftpd”作为FTP服务器软件。

2. 配置FTP服务器:安装完FTP服务器软件后,我们需要对其进行一些基本的配置,我们需要设置FTP服务器的监听端口、允许访问的IP地址、用户的登录方式等。

3. 创建FTP用户:在配置好FTP服务器后,我们需要为每个用户创建一个账号,在创建账号时,我们需要设置用户的用户名和密码。

如何在云服务器搭建ftp服务器(图片来源网络,侵删)

4. 设置文件权限:为了保证文件的安全,我们需要为每个用户设置不同的文件权限,我们可以设置哪些用户可以上传文件,哪些用户可以下载文件,哪些用户可以删除文件等。

5. 测试FTP服务器:我们需要测试一下FTP服务器是否能够正常工作,我们可以尝试上传和下载一些文件,看看是否能够正常完成。

以上就是在云服务器上搭建FTP服务器的基本步骤,需要注意的是,由于FTP协议本身的安全性问题,我们在配置FTP服务器时,还需要采取一些安全措施,例如启用防火墙、设置强密码等。

关于如何在云服务器上搭建FTP服务器的问题,以下是四个相关问题与解答:

1. Q: 在云服务器上搭建FTP服务器需要什么软件?

A: 在Linux系统上,常用的FTP服务器软件有“vsftpd”、“proftpd”等,在Windows系统上,常用的FTP服务器软件有“FileZilla Server”。

2. Q: 如何在云服务器上安装FTP服务器软件?

A: 具体的安装步骤会根据不同的云服务提供商和操作系统有所不同,云服务提供商会提供详细的安装指南。

3. Q: 如何设置FTP服务器的用户权限?

A: 在Linux系统上,我们可以使用“chmod”和“chown”命令来设置文件权限;在Windows系统上,我们可以在“FileZilla Server”中进行设置。

4. Q: 如何在云服务器上测试FTP服务器?

A: 我们可以尝试上传和下载一些文件,看看是否能够正常完成,如果遇到问题,可以参考相关的错误信息进行排查。

文章版权声明:除非注明,否则均为游侠云资讯原创文章,转载或复制请以超链接形式并注明出处。

目录[+]